Engaging Party Activities for Children

These activities are designed to spark imagination, encourage interaction, and foster a sense of fun among the young guests. A variety of activities are crucial for a well-rounded party experience.

  • Farm Animal Charades: A classic game where children act out different farm animals. This activity helps build vocabulary and acting skills, while keeping everyone involved and amused. Encourage creative interpretations of the animals, and be sure to have a variety of animal options. This can be made even more engaging with a farm animal picture prompt for each participant.

  • Animal Scavenger Hunt: Hide small farm animal figurines or pictures around the party area. Children work in teams or individually to find all the hidden items. This activity promotes teamwork and observation skills. Consider making the hunt progressively difficult with clues or riddles related to the animals. This will be very engaging for those who enjoy challenges.

  • Farm Animal Obstacle Course: Create a fun obstacle course using household items like pillows, blankets, and tunnels. Children can crawl, jump, and hop through the course, mimicking farm animals as they navigate the obstacles. Ensure the course is age-appropriate and safe for all participants.
  • Pin the Tail on the Donkey: A traditional party game with a farm twist. This activity fosters cooperation and promotes fine motor skills. Ensure that the donkey is easily identifiable, with clear features for the children to focus on.
  • Farm Animal Relay Race: Divide the children into teams and have them complete a series of farm-themed tasks. For example, one team member might carry a bale of hay (a soft, safe substitute), another might pretend to milk a cow (using a pretend milk bottle), and a third might lead a group of toy farm animals across the finish line. This promotes teamwork, coordination, and a sense of competition.

Farm Animal Games with Educational Value

These games combine fun with educational elements, making the party both entertaining and informative.

  • Farm Animal Matching Game: Match animal pictures or figurines with their sounds or characteristics. This activity aids in recognizing farm animals and their distinct features.
  • Farm Animal Bingo: Create bingo cards with images of farm animals. Call out the names or pictures of animals, and have the children mark them off on their cards. This game improves recognition and recall skills.
  • Farm Animal Puzzles: Use jigsaw puzzles with images of farm animals. This activity enhances problem-solving skills and concentration.
  • Farm Animal Story Time: Read books about farm animals or create a storytelling session with farm animal characters. This fosters a love for reading and language development.

Creative Farm-Themed Beverages

Refreshing drinks are essential for a successful party. These beverages are sure to tantalize the taste buds and add a touch of farm-fresh charm.

  • Strawberry Milk Shake: Blend fresh strawberries, milk, and a touch of vanilla extract for a delightful strawberry milkshake. A simple, refreshing choice.
  • Orange-Carrot Juice: Combine freshly squeezed orange juice with finely chopped carrots for a unique and healthy drink. This blend is vibrant and delicious, packed with nutrients.
  • Apple Cider Mocktail: A refreshing non-alcoholic beverage. Combine apple cider with a splash of ginger ale and a few fresh mint leaves. This drink is a refreshing choice for guests of all ages.
